> I get confused about what happens when Xubuntu support ends. If I read
> correctly, that is before Ubuntu end-of-life for a release. For example,
> Ubuntu 16.04 LTS is supported until April, 2021. Xubuntu is said to be
> supported until April, 2019.
>
> Is it that the Xubuntu team stops working on 16.04 in April. But, that
> updates to *Ubuntu* are still available? Can one depend on downloads from
> Ubuntu's servers for security updates but that Xubuntu bugs will no longer
> be fixed?
>
> Please clear up the confusion. If I don't upgrade immediately to 18.04, what
> are the consequences? I am still in no hurry to do this upgrade, given what
> I read in release notes and given the experience of others.
